Science Research Suites
Three separate laboratories, because a chemistry practical and a biology dissection should never share a bench.
1. The Physics & Engineering Lab
- Advanced mechanics with electronic sensors and precision timing equipment.
- STEM integration with the ICT Hub, using computer modelling to predict physical outcomes.
2. The Chemistry & Molecular Lab
- Professional-grade fume hoods, digital balances and high-quality reagents for IGCSE and SSCE practicals.
- Safety architecture including emergency eye-wash stations and specialised ventilation.
3. The Biology & Life Sciences Lab
- High-resolution digital and compound microscopes.
- Detailed dissections and botanical experiments, preparing pre-med students for university-level rigour.
